Just curious what joystick you guys prefer? I am using a generic 4/8 way joystick right now. I have a stand up cab with a wood control panel so the shaft will have to be a little longer. My initial thoughts were the sanwa jwl or seimitsu ls 55. Thanks
-
I use the J-Stiks from Ultimarc, which I guess are just clones of the Sanwa JLW, but I really like them. I have an X-Arcade Dual and I swapped the stock sticks for the J-Stiks.
-
Agreed on the sanwas. I use 'em (jlf's) in my custom fight sticks. I also swapped jlf's into my street fighter cab, which has a wood control panel except at the joystick areas, which is a metal plate area.
I use Happ competition (8-way) sticks in my MAME cab, and while they are great all-purpose sticks, they do not work great for games requiring 4-way, and DK specifically.
If you find good information on how to make sanwa's work in a standard thickness wood control panel, please post it.

Jeremy - how exactly does switching between 4-way and 8-way work, and does it work well?
Loosen the four screws, turn the plastic restrictor, tighten screws, done. I haven't had any issues with it, so the only "problem" would be the convenience. I don't want to leave my X-Arcade open on the bottom, so I have to remove and replace the bottom panel (6 screws) each time I want to switch.
You might notice mismatched microswitches in the pic. I had forgotten about it until I took this picture, but one of the J-stik switches failed not too long after I got it, so I had to replace it with one from the stock X-Arcade sticks. That would be my only complaint about the J-stiks.
